Hey Group;Furthermore gzip-1.3.12.tar.gz fails to compile properly failing on a
In Alpha5 what would cause a previous and today downloaded OpenOffice.tar.gz not to unzip. Using either tar -xzvf or straight gunzip. I get a failed "invalid compressed-data format" error
At first I thought I had a bad ooo.tar.gz so I downloaded it again.
SuSE supplied gzip-1.3.12-15
Open Office OOo_2.2.1_LinuxIntel_install_wJRE_en-US.tar.gz
Any ideas
/usr/include/ system headers.
Number 3 try - (alternate method)
I downloaded OOo_2.2.1_LinuxIntel_install_wJRE_en-US.tar.gz for the third time. As a test I opened it with Ark Zipper then exported to a
directory. Then "cp -R" to a place (/mnt/sda10/o/OOo} that I do all of this kind of stuff. I then did as OO suggested and cleared unwanted rpms then did "-Uvih RPM/open*.rpm". And it worked.
I must conclude the problem is with either tar or gzip. Ark Zipper and RPM worked. A fresh version of gzip will not compile. when run directly gzip errors out in the same place.
